The Straight Answer: How to Calculate Price to Free Cash Flow
To calculate price to free cash flow (P/FCF), divide the company’s market capitalization by its trailing twelve months (TTM) free cash flow. The per-share equivalent is current share price divided by diluted free cash flow per share. In compact form: P/FCF = Market Cap ÷ TTM FCF or P/FCF = Price ÷ (TTM FCF ÷ Diluted Shares).

Imagine you are buying a small apartment building. The “price” is the list price; the “free cash flow” is the rent you pocket after property management, taxes, and a new roof every decade. If you mistakenly use gross rent (operating cash flow) without subtracting the roof (capital expenditure), you will think the building is cheaper than it is. That analogy is exactly the gap between price-to-cash-flow and price-to-free-cash-flow.

The thing nobody tells you about P/FCF is that “free cash flow” is not a standardized line item under GAAP. The Financial Accounting Standards Board does not define it uniformly, so each analyst derives it slightly differently. This article shows you the derivation I trust.
A Hands-On Tutorial: Computing Trailing P/FCF from a Real 10-K
To bridge the gap between theory and practice, I walked through Apple Inc.’s 2023 Form 10-K filed with the SEC EDGAR system. We will compute trailing P/FCF as of September 29, 2023 (Apple’s fiscal year end) using the actual filed numbers.
Step 1: Locate Operating Cash Flow and Capex on the Cash Flow Statement
In the screenshot of Apple’s consolidated statement of cash flows (reproduced below), the line “Net cash provided by operating activities” for FY2023 is $110,563 million. The line “Purchases of property, plant and equipment” is $10,959 million. Free cash flow is the difference.
| Apple FY2023 Cash Flow Line ($, millions) | Amount |
|---|---|
| Net cash provided by operating activities | 110,563 |
| Purchases of property, plant and equipment (capex) | (10,959) |
| Payments for acquisition of intangible assets | (556) |
| Strict FCF (OCF – PP&E capex) | 99,604 |
| Conservative FCF (adds intangibles) | 99,048 |
I always prepare both versions. The strict textbook FCF uses only physical capex; the conservative version adds intangible asset purchases because those are also cash outflows required to sustain the business. For Apple, the difference is small, but for a pharmaceutical firm it is massive.
Most people don’t realize that some filings embed capitalized software inside “other investing activities.” If you only look at the labeled “PP&E” line, you understate capex and overstate FCF. I once caught a 12% FCF overstatement at a SaaS company by digging into the footnotes.
Step 2: Aggregate TTM If You Value Mid-Year
If your valuation date is not a fiscal year-end, you must sum the last four quarters. Suppose we valued Apple in March 2024. We would take Q1 2024 (filed 10-Q) plus Q2-Q4 2023. The TTM OCF was roughly $115B, capex $11.5B, giving TTM FCF ~$103.5B. Using the trailing method smooths seasonality better than a single annual figure for some retailers.
When I first did this, I mistakenly used the full-year prior plus the most recent quarter (double-counting Q4). That inflated FCF by 25%. Always use a rolling four-quarter window with no overlap.
Step 3: Pull Diluted Shares, Not Basic
Apple’s 10-K note on earnings per share shows basic weighted shares of 15,550 million and diluted of 15,850 million. The dilution comes from employee stock options and restricted stock units. FCF per share using basic = 99,604 ÷ 15,550 = $6.41. Using diluted = 99,604 ÷ 15,850 = $6.28. That 2% spread is modest, but for a high-growth firm with many options, it can be 8–10%.
I recommend pulling diluted shares from the income statement’s EPS reconciliation. Do not rely on the “shares outstanding” headline number on a stock quote, which is often basic or a mix.
Step 4: Final Trailing P/FCF Calculation
Assume a share price of $190.00 on the valuation date. Divide price by diluted FCFPS: 190.00 ÷ 6.28 = 30.3x. Cross-check with market cap: 190 × 15.850B = $3,011.5B. Divide by $99.6B FCF = 30.2x (rounding). The two methods reconcile.

Price to Cash Flow vs Price to Free Cash Flow: The Exact Formulas
The “People Also Ask” query “What is the formula for price to cash flow?” deserves a precise answer. Price-to-cash-flow (P/CF) is P/CF = Share Price ÷ Operating Cash Flow Per Share, or market cap divided by total operating cash flow. It uses the top line of the cash flow statement before any capital expenditure subtraction.
Using Apple’s diluted OCFPS of $110,563 ÷ 15,850 = $6.97, the trailing P/CF at $190 is 27.3x. Compare that to the P/FCF of 30.3x we computed. The 3-point premium reflects the capex needed to keep Apple’s hardware ecosystem running.
A narrow gap means a light-capital business; a wide gap signals heavy maintenance spending. I evaluate the spread as a “capital intensity flag.” For a railroad, P/CF might be 8x while P/FCF is 14x—a huge gap warning you that the tracks need constant reinvestment.
Misconception alert: some websites define “cash flow” as net income plus depreciation (a quick proxy). That is not GAAP operating cash flow and can diverge wildly for firms with large deferred revenue or working capital swings. Always anchor to the statement of cash flows.
Another nuance: real estate investment trusts (REITs) often use funds from operations (FFO) instead of OCF, because depreciation masks property cash generation. If you see a REIT “P/CF” it may actually be price-to-FFO. Know the denominator’s lineage.
What Is a Good Price to Free Cash Flow? Industry Benchmarks
There is no single “good” P/FCF, but through screening thousands of filings on SEC EDGAR I have compiled typical trailing median ranges by sector. The table below is a practitioner’s rule-of-thumb, not a substitute for current market data.
| Sector | Typical Trailing P/FCF | Capital Intensity | Growth Expectation |
|---|---|---|---|
| Software / SaaS | 25x – 45x | Low | High |
| Pharmaceuticals (established) | 15x – 25x | Medium (intangibles) | Moderate |
| Consumer Staples | 15x – 22x | Low-Medium | Low |
| Industrial Manufacturing | 10x – 18x | High | Low-Moderate |
| Airlines & Transport | 6x – 12x | Very High | Cyclical |
| Oil & Gas E&P | 4x – 10x | High | Commodity-driven |
| Telecom | 8x – 14x | High (towers) | Low |
A low ratio is not automatically a buy. In 2022 I screened a specialty retailer at 5x P/FCF. The apparent bargain came from a one-time inventory drawdown that pumped operating cash flow. Next year FCF fell 60% and the ratio doubled. Always compare against the company’s own five-year median.
Also note that during zero-interest-rate periods, multiples expand across all sectors. The ranges above reflect a normalized rate environment around 2023–2024. When the Federal Reserve shifts policy, the “good” threshold moves.
For small caps, add a 20–30% discount to these ranges because of liquidity risk. I apply a “size premium” mental haircut before calling any small-cap P/FCF attractive.
To build your own benchmark, download the last 10-K for 20 peers, compute each trailing P/FCF using the method above, and take the median. In my early days I used the mean and was thrown off by a single 100x outlier; median is robust.
Estimating Forward P/FCF: Predicting Free Cash Flow per Share
Trailing P/FCF is history; forward P/FCF uses predicted FCF. The simplest method is to take sell-side consensus FCF estimates. But consensus can be lazy, so I build a two-line model.
Line one: project operating cash flow. Start with revenue guidance, subtract expected increase in working capital (e.g., if revenue grows 10% and receivables grow 12%, OCF margin compresses). Line two: forecast capex as a percent of revenue using the three-year average. For Apple, capex ran ~2% of revenue; for a foundry it might be 25%.
Example: Suppose Apple guides revenue to $400B next year, OCF margin stays 28% → OCF $112B. Capex 3% of revenue → $12B. Forward FCF = $100B. Diluted shares stable at 15.9B → FCFPS $6.29. At $190 price, forward P/FCF = 30.2x, essentially equal to trailing. If the stock were $150, forward P/FCF would be 23.8x—a relative discount.
I always produce three scenarios:
- Optimistic: OCF margin +200bps, capex low → FCF $115B → P/FCF 26.1x at $190.
- Base: As above → $100B → 30.2x.
- Pessimistic: Margin -100bps, capex spike → FCF $80B → P/FCF 37.8x.
This range shows whether the valuation survives disappointment. The thing nobody tells you: forward P/FCF is only as good as your capex forecast, and management often under-guides capex to flatter free cash flow.
The Limitations and Edge Cases That Distort P/FCF
No valuation ratio is a silver bullet. Below are the edge cases that have burned me or my peers.
Stock-Based Compensation Dilution
GAAP operating cash flow adds back stock-based comp (SBC) because it is non-cash. But those options eventually dilute shareholders. If a company pays employees in stock, true economic FCF should subtract SBC. I once analyzed a 2020 cloud SPAC showing $50M positive FCF, but SBC was $200M. The P/FCF looked great; the share count was exploding. Adjusted owner earnings were deeply negative.
Lease Capitalization (ASC 842)
Post-2019, operating leases appear as liabilities, but lease cash payments remain in operating cash flow. For a restaurant chain, this inflates OCF versus pre-2019 filings. To compare apples-to-apples, I add lease principal repayments to capex. Ignoring this makes a lease-heavy business look artificially cheap on P/FCF.
Acquisitions and Divestitures
A company that buys another firm may show a temporary FCF spike from deferred purchase consideration. Conversely, a one-time sale of a division flatters FCF. Always exclude “investing activities” that are M&A-related from recurring FCF. I keep a separate “core FCF” line in my models.
Negative or Zero FCF
If FCF is negative, P/FCF is meaningless (a negative ratio implies cheapness erroneously). Switch to enterprise value to FCF or evaluate cash burn months. Cyclical firms at the bottom of a cycle often show tiny FCF and huge P/FCF, which is actually a buy signal—the inverse of a bubble.
TTM Seasonality and Calendar Mismatches
For a toy maker, Q4 FCF dwarfs Q1. A September TTM captures a strong holiday quarter but a weak summer, creating a lumpy denominator. Whenever possible, use full fiscal year data rather than a mid-year TTM for seasonal businesses.
Currency and Multinational Effects
For companies like Apple with foreign sales, FX swings can artificially lift or cut reported OCF when translated to USD. I normalize by looking at constant-currency FCF if management provides it, or I apply the prior-year average rate to remove noise. A 10% euro move can shift P/FCF by a full turn.
A Practitioner’s Checklist for Calculating P/FCF Correctly
I call the following the “FCF Integrity Framework.” Run it before trusting any screen:
- Source veracity: Pull OCF and capex from the primary 10-K/10-Q, not a aggregator.
- Denominator depth: Use diluted shares; add SBC if option-heavy; treat intangibles as capex for pharma/tech.
- Lease adjustment: For ASC 842 lessees, shift lease principal to capex.
- Benchmark context: Compare to sector table and the firm’s 5-year median, not the S&P 500 blanketing.
- Forward sanity: Build three-scenario FCF model; never rely on a single analyst number.
- Cross-check: Compute P/CF alongside P/FCF; wide gap = capital intensity red flag.
- Seasonality check: Use annual data for cyclical or seasonal revenue models.
Most people don’t realize that a “cheap” P/FCF can be a value trap created by temporary working capital tailwinds. Always decompile the cash flow statement before acting.
